Frequently Asked Questions about 10 Acre Housing Project

What type of rentals are currently available in 10 Acre Housing Project?

There are currently 52 Apartments for Rent in 10 Acre Housing Project, FL with pricing that ranges from $895 to $1,795. There are also 41 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in 10 Acre Housing Project ranging from $764 to $5,500.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in 10 Acre Housing Project?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in 10 Acre Housing Project ranges from $764 to $5,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,603.
